Malvern Panalytical is seeking a Marketing Program Specialist to join their Regional Marketing team in Malvern, UK. This role involves executing impactful field marketing activities to drive brand visibility and generate leads.

Ideal candidates will possess a BA or BS degree, with over 4 years of B2B marketing experience. You will work in a dynamic, hybrid environment with a focus on collaboration and innovation.
